The checklist is from a fake thing from FaceBook (I think).
Someone took a list of favourite books or 'book you couldn't live without' from a survey carried out in the UK to promote World Book Night and added the BBC bit.
The site does have a lot of book lists though including the real BBC list. Looks like a good site.
